Arriva Trains Wales (Trenau Arriva Cymru) operates trains in Wales to main cities near to the England/Wales border. Arriva Trains Wales are due to operate the Wales & Borders franchise from 2003 to 2018. The Ffestiniog Railway (Welsh: Rheilffordd Ffestiniog) is a 1 ft 111⁄2 in (597 mm) narrow gauge heritage railway, located in Gwynedd, Wales. It is a major tourist attraction located mainly within the Snowdonia National Park.The railway is roughly 131⁄2 miles (21.7 km) long and runs from the harbour at Porthmadog to the slate mining town of Blaenau Ffestiniog, travelling through forested and mountainous scenery.
